I am Tracey Graham at The Mindful Seasonalist; a florist and small scale flower grower in North West England. I offer bespoke, seasonal hand tied bouquets in sustainable packaging, or as table arrangements as gifts for you, for your home, and for wellness. My ethos is to be both seasonal and as sustainable as I can make be, whilst mindfully learning more all the while. I believe that Nature is our greatest teacher, and that being in green space is healing. I therefore also hold workshops that allow you to create something beautiful with seasonal flowers for the wild remedy of simply working with natural ingredients. My base is in Hoghton, Lancashire, with an additional base in Weardale from time to time. I’m a trained florist; a graduate of Myerscough College, with an additional qualification in Social & Therapeutic Horticulture from Thrive. I am a former student of Joseph Massie, of Tallulah Rose Flower School, and of several other floral designers whose work I admire for its natural styling. As well as my own small business, I garden in other green spaces and I freelance for another florist on a weekly basis.
